Sustainable and Eco-Friendly Designs

Sustainable and eco-friendly designs are more than just a trend; they’re a movement towards responsible living. Consumers today prioritize furniture made from renewable materials, ensuring less harm to our planet.

Bamboo, reclaimed wood, and recycled metals are leading the charge. These materials not only look great but also tell a story of sustainability. They breathe new life into spaces while reducing waste.

Moreover, manufacturers increasingly focus on low-VOC finishes and non-toxic adhesives. This attention to detail promotes healthier indoor air quality for families.

Biophilic design is gaining momentum as well. Incorporating plants into furniture—think living shelves or green walls—connects us with nature in our homes.

Multi-functional and Space-Saving Pieces

As urban living becomes increasingly popular, the demand for multi-functional and space-saving furniture is on the rise. These innovative designs allow homeowners to maximize their square footage without sacrificing style or comfort.

Imagine a sleek sofa that easily transforms into a guest bed. Or a coffee table with hidden storage compartments where you can stash away blankets and magazines. This versatility makes everyday life easier and more enjoyable.

Foldable dining tables are also gaining traction, allowing you to create extra space when needed. When guests arrive, simply expand your table for an inviting dinner setup.

Smartly designed furniture pieces not only serve multiple purposes but also enhance the aesthetic appeal of your home. They invite creativity in how we decorate our spaces while ensuring functionality remains at the forefront of design trends in 2025.

Incorporating Technology in Furniture Design

Integrating technology into furniture design is reshaping how we interact with our spaces. Smart tables that charge devices wirelessly are becoming commonplace in modern homes. These innovative pieces blend utility and aesthetics seamlessly.

Imagine a sofa that adjusts to your preferred seating position at the touch of a button. With advancements like adjustable firmness and built-in speakers, comfort meets tech-savvy convenience.

Additionally, furniture equipped with smart home compatibility enhances functionality. Think about lighting systems embedded within cabinets or coffee tables that sync with your smartphone for personalized ambiance.

As remote work continues to thrive, desks with integrated cable management systems provide an organized workspace without compromising style. Tech-enhanced furniture is not just practical; it reflects our evolving lifestyles and preferences. Embracing Natural Materials and Textures

Natural materials and textures are making a strong comeback in home design. They bring warmth and authenticity to any space. Think wood, stone, and organic fibers.

Sustainable choices like reclaimed wood or bamboo not only enhance aesthetics but also promote eco-friendliness. These materials tell a story through their unique grains and imperfections.

Textiles play an essential role too. Linen, cotton, and wool add layers of comfort while connecting us to nature. Incorporating woven elements can elevate the tactile experience within your rooms.

Layering different textures creates visual interest without overwhelming the senses. A plush rug paired with raw wooden furniture offers that perfect balance between rustic charm and modern elegance.
